Output af5f50784a4e3830ede60499700294c09c40602a11cb52ff0865780d0141f6cb:12

value
98802854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 642b21e0f0be1506f1db8036f6949feeeda5a521 OP_EQUAL
address
MH2oUVzSzs8k675vMcHJ1WS6DktLUqdm6h
transaction
af5f50784a4e3830ede60499700294c09c40602a11cb52ff0865780d0141f6cb
spent
true